David Cameron has been meeting people in Devon whose homes were flooded over the weekend.
Speaking in Buckfastleigh, he reassured residents that the government will reach a deal with insurers to make sure people in high risk areas don't lose their cover.
The clear-up after flooding is continuing in many parts of east Devon.
Local authorities say staff have been working around the clock to help communities, dealing with emergency calls and prioritising work to clear drains and remove debris.
